Replacing your roof involves several moving parts that shape the final bill. The main factors include the total square footage of your home, the steepness of your roof, and how many layers of old shingles need to be removed first. EPDM is a durable, synthetic rubber material commonly used on flat or low-slope roofs. It is popular because it resists sunlight and temperature changes, making it a reliable barrier against the elements. You might choose this if you have a commercial building or an addition with a flat roof that needs a long-lasting, watertight surface. When the material starts to show signs of thinning or small punctures, it is usually time to consider an inspection or a full replacement.

For Hesperia's climate, licensed pros often recommend asphalt shingles with good UV resistance and wind ratings. Laminated architectural shingles are a popular choice because they offer better durability and a more substantial look than traditional three-tab shingles. A roof replacement near you in Hesperia begins with the removal of your old roofing material. The pros then inspect the underlying roof deck for any necessary repairs. New underlayment is installed for a crucial moisture barrier, followed by the application of your chosen new roofing material. The final steps include installing flashing around vents and chimneys and a thorough site cleanup.

A roof inspection near you in Hesperia by licensed pros involves a detailed examination of your roof's condition. They will check for damaged shingles, signs of leaks, compromised flashing around chimneys and vents, and the overall integrity of the roof structure. Proper attic ventilation is also assessed. This inspection helps identify potential issues before they lead to costly repairs.

Various roof tiles are available, including traditional clay tiles, concrete tiles, and composite materials. Clay and concrete tiles are heavy and durable but require a strong roof structure. Composite tiles offer a lighter-weight alternative that can mimic the look of slate or wood shakes. Licensed pros can advise on the best tile type for your home's load-bearing capacity and Hesperia's climate.
